India, March 6 -- Donald Trump fired Kristi Noem as the US Secretary of Homeland Security on March 5, sparking fresh controversy surrounding her tenure. Trump announced that Republican senator Markwayne Mullin would replace Noem at the Department of Homeland Security (DHS).

Trump declared on Truth Social that Mullin would take over as Secretary of the Department of Homeland Security on March 31.

He further stated that Noem would instead serve in a newly created role of "Special Envoy for the Shield of the Americas," which is connected to a new regional security program that his administration intends to present in Florida this weekend.
